Jumbo Pumpkin Cookies

Yields: 2 cookies

Ingredients:
  • 1/3 cup flour
  • 3 tablespoons s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/8 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/8 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up mashed cooked pumpkin
  • 2 tablespoons golden raisins
  • 1 tablespoon frozen egg substitute, thawed
  • 1 teaspoon vegetable oil
  • vegetable cooking spray
  • 1 tablespoon chopped pecans
Combine first 6 ingredients in a bowl; set aside. Combine pumpkin and next 3 ingredients; add to dry ingredients, stirring just until moistened. Spoon batter into 2 (3-inch) circles on a baking sheet coated with cooking spray; sprinkle with pecans. Bake at 375 for 17 minutes or until cookies spring back when touched lightly in the center.
